Description - External Description - External About the role We are looking for an experienced Technology Specialist with strong expertise in Java, microservices, and modern integration tools to design and deliver scalable, high quality software solutions.
This role involves building cloud ready applications, driving innovation, and collaborating with cross functional teams in a hybrid work environment.
In this role, you will * Design, develop, and maintain high quality software solutions using Core Java, Advanced Java, Spring Boot, and Java 21.
* Implement and support microservices architecture to ensure scalability, reliability, and flexibility.
* Develop and integrate SOAP and RESTful web services for seamless system communication.
* Utilize Kafka for real time data streaming and high performance event processing.
* Leverage GitHub Copilot and GitHub Actions to improve productivity, automate workflows, and enhance code quality.
* Collaborate with cross functional teams to analyze requirements, solve complex technical challenges, and deliver effective solutions.
* Perform unit testing, debugging, and performance optimization to ensure application stability.
* Apply domain knowledge in asset and wealth management, cards, and payments to align solutions with industry standards.
* Maintain clear and comprehensive technical documentation.
* Support day to day operations by troubleshooting and resolving production issues.
* Stay current with emerging technologies and best practices.
Work Model Hybrid - Phoenix, AZ What you need to have to be considered * 7-12 years of hands on experience in Java, Spring Boot, and microservices architecture.
* Strong expertise with Kafka and distributed systems.
* Experience building and consuming RESTful and SOAP APIs.
* Hands on experience using GitHub Copilot and GitHub Actions.
* Strong problem solving skills and experience working in collaborative, cross functional teams.
* Bachelor's degree in computer science, Engineering, or a related field (or equivalent experience). These will help you stand out * Domain experience in asset and wealth management, cards, or payments.
* Certifications such as Certified Java Developer, Kafka Certification, or GitHub Copilot Proficiency Certification.
* Experience optimizing large scale, high availability applications.
Salary and Other Compensation The annual salary for this position is between $83,600 - $129,500, depending on experience and other qualifications of the successful candidate.
This position is also eligible for Cognizant's discretionary annual incentive program, based on performance and subject to the terms of Cognizant's applicable plans.
Benefits Cognizant offers the following benefits for this position, subject to applicable eligibility requirements: * Medical, Dental, Vision, and Life Insurance * Paid Holidays plus Paid Time Off * 401(k) Plan and Contributions * Long Term and Short Term Disability * Employee Stock Purchase Plan